Winter’s Gifts: COMFORT & JOY
Like birds returning home in winter, Winter’s Gifts: COMFORT & JOY brings warmth to the year’s darkest nights. In partnership with the San José Chamber Orchestra, The Choral Project shares radiant music that comforts the soul and fills the season with joy. This beloved holiday tradition offers a joyous evening of harmony and hope.
